1. Social Engagement - The Free Longevity Hack

Volunteering is the simplest, cost-free habit that can push you toward Peakspan. A recent study highlighted that dedicating just two hours a week to helping others correlates with lower mortality risk. I spoke with a community organizer in Austin who runs a senior-mentoring program; she told me that participants report sharper cognition and higher mood scores within months.

Robin Berzin emphasizes that "the ‘3 Bs’ - body, brain, and bonding - are critical for longevity." He adds that "bonding through purposeful work rewires stress pathways, which can extend healthspan." This aligns with findings from the New York Post, which warned that the longevity movement sometimes promises too much without acknowledging the power of everyday social habits.

From a practical standpoint, I recommend starting with a weekly commitment that fits your schedule. Whether it’s tutoring, food-bank shifts, or neighborhood clean-ups, the key is consistency. Track the hours in a simple journal; the sense of purpose itself becomes a metric of progress.

2. Physiological Monitoring - Wearables as a Personal Coach

Wearable health tech has moved from novelty to necessity for anyone chasing late-life vitality. Devices that monitor heart-rate variability (HRV), sleep stages, and activity levels give real-time feedback on how well you are staying within your healthspan limits.

During a demo at the Paris summit, a startup called Celljevity showcased a platform that integrates biometric data with predictive algorithms. Their CEO explained, "We use machine learning to flag early signs of metabolic drift, allowing users to intervene before disease sets in." I tested the system for three weeks and found that alerts about decreased HRV prompted me to add a brief meditation session, which restored balance within days.

When selecting a wearable, look for FDA-cleared devices that report raw data rather than only summary scores. Pair the device with a health-coach app that respects privacy and lets you export data for a clinician review. The synergy of personal monitoring and professional oversight keeps the routine grounded in evidence.

3. Targeted Bio-Optimization - Supplements, Sleep, and Nutrigenomics

Supplements are the most contested pillar of longevity. Patricia Mikula, PharmD, stresses that "many over-the-counter products claim anti-aging benefits without rigorous trials, and some can even interfere with prescription meds." I interviewed her about four supplements she recommends for inpatient critical-care patients that have solid safety profiles: vitamin D, omega-3 fatty acids, coenzyme Q10, and magnesium.

These nutrients support mitochondrial function, inflammation control, and sleep quality - core components of optimal aging. However, they should be prescribed based on blood work, not taken blindly.

Sleep optimization is another non-negotiable. Research from Stony Brook Medicine notes that "quality sleep restores cellular repair mechanisms and improves cognitive resilience." I experimented with a blue-light-blocking routine: dim lights at 8 p.m., a warm shower, and a 30-minute reading window. Within a week, my sleep latency dropped by 15 minutes, and my morning alertness improved noticeably.

Nutrigenomics - tailoring diet to your genetic makeup - offers a personalized edge. Companies now provide DNA-based reports that highlight sensitivities to caffeine, sugar, and certain fats. While the field is still emerging, I found that aligning food choices with these insights reduced my afternoon energy crashes, reinforcing the idea that diet can be fine-tuned for longevity.

5. Addressing Skepticism - What the Critics Say

Critics argue that the longevity market overstates the impact of daily habits. The New York Times recently ran a piece titled "Longevity Science Is Overhyped," noting that many biotech promises remain unproven in humans. I respect that caution; it reminds us to separate hype from rigor.

Nevertheless, the interventions I describe are low-risk and supported by peer-reviewed studies. Volunteering, for instance, has epidemiological backing, and wearable-driven early warnings are rooted in validated biomarkers. The real challenge is adherence, not efficacy.

To counter confirmation bias, I encourage readers to set measurable goals and review outcomes quarterly. If a habit does not show a positive trend in HRV, sleep quality, or mood, consider swapping it for a different activity. This iterative approach mirrors the scientific method - hypothesize, test, adjust.

Frequently Asked Questions

Q: How often should I volunteer to see longevity benefits?

A: Research suggests two hours per week is enough to register lower mortality risk. Consistency matters more than total hours, so a regular schedule that fits your life works best.

Q: Which wearable metrics are most predictive of healthspan limits?

A: Heart-rate variability, sleep stage distribution, and resting heart rate are key indicators. Tracking trends over weeks helps spot early metabolic drift.

Q: Are there any supplements I should avoid for longevity?

A: Many over-the-counter anti-aging formulas lack clinical support and may interact with prescription drugs. Consult a clinical pharmacist like Patricia Mikula before adding new products.

Q: How does nutrigenomics improve the Peakspan routine?

A: By revealing genetic sensitivities, nutrigenomics lets you tailor macronutrient ratios, reducing energy crashes and supporting cellular repair, which are essential for optimal aging.

Q: What role do emerging biotech therapies play in achieving Peakspan?

A: Therapies from companies like AgeX aim to modify cellular senescence, potentially extending healthspan. While promising, they remain experimental, so building a solid habit foundation is still essential.
